Vue中跳转页面的方法Router在Vue中可以通过路由参数来进行页面间的参数传递

Vue中跳转页面的方法

在Vue中,跳转到单独页面的方法主要有以下几种,每种方法都有其特点和适用场景。

一、使用

最简单的方法就是使用标签直接跳转。这个方法与传统的HTML跳转一样,不需要任何特殊的Vue配置。

优点

缺点

二、使用Vue Router的编程式导航

Vue Router是Vue.js官方的路由管理器,提供了更强大的导航功能。你可以在组件内部使用编程式导航跳转到不同的页面。

优点

缺点

三、使用window.location.href

在某些情况下,你可能需要使用JavaScript的原生方法进行跳转,这时可以使用window.location.href。

优点

缺点

四、方法比较

方法 优点 缺点
简单直接,适用于外部链接 页面刷新,无法保持状态
Vue Router 编程式导航 不刷新页面,保持状态;功能强大,可传递参数 需要引入并配置Vue Router
window.location.href 简单直接,适用于外部链接或非Vue管理页面 页面刷新,无法保持状态

五、实例说明

假设我们有一个简单的Vue应用,需要在不同页面之间进行导航。我们可以通过以下代码示例进行详细说明。

使用Vue Router的完整示例

  1. 安装Vue Router:
  2. 配置路由:
  3. 在组件中使用编程式导航:

六、总结与建议

在Vue中跳转到单独页面的方法有多种,具体选择取决于你的项目需求和具体情况。对于简单的跳转,可以使用或window.location.href。对于更复杂的导航需求,建议使用Vue Router。通过合理选择和配置,你可以实现用户友好的导航体验,提升应用的可用性和性能。

进一步的建议包括:

相关问答FAQs

1. 如何在Vue中进行路由跳转?

在Vue中,可以使用Vue Router来进行路由跳转。Vue Router是Vue.js官方的路由管理器,用于实现单页面应用(SPA)的路由功能。以下是一些常见的路由跳转方法:

2. 如何实现在Vue中打开一个新页面?

在Vue中,可以通过以下方式实现在新页面中打开链接或路由:

3. 如何在Vue中实现页面间的参数传递?

在Vue中,可以通过路由参数来进行页面间的参数传递。以下是一些常见的参数传递方式: